The annual salary range is $105,080.00 to $116,750.00, commensurate with experience, and the position is eligible for a potential incentive.
This is a hybrid role.
The role requires exceptional analytical skills in quantitative and policy analysis, strong written and oral communication skills, stakeholder management experience, and familiarity with regulatory processes and energy policy analysis.
A bachelor’s degree in economics, engineering, mathematics, or related discipline is required, with a graduate degree preferred. Five plus years of experience conducting socioeconomic analysis to support policy development in a dynamic stakeholder environment is also required.
Crucial for success is the ability to synthesize complex analytical issues into clear problem statements and strategic solutions, then communicate that synthesis to both technical and non-technical audiences.
